Whamcloud - gitweb
LU-15053 tests: sanity-quota_13 fix 97/55197/7
authorSergey Cheremencev <scherementsev@ddn.com>
Fri, 24 May 2024 16:28:47 +0000 (19:28 +0300)
committerOleg Drokin <green@whamcloud.com>
Sat, 13 Jul 2024 20:53:53 +0000 (20:53 +0000)
commit1c523c074aa35a082987c91d42082a85c312b9fb
tree572542db4da365cd0bbfa726290e73c985a097bb
parent5ddc05454019a7629fab796583f76c48cb529f8e
LU-15053 tests: sanity-quota_13 fix

Scope a case when there are any extra users
with quota limit and non zero usage besides
TSTUSR and TSTUSR2. This is possible when
tests are started with ENABLE_QUOTA=yes.
In a such case each user may have a lock between
OST and QMT depending. Take this into account
in sanity-quota_13. Fix with following failure:

  sanity-quota test_13: @@@@@@ FAIL: 2 cached locks

Test-Parameters: trivial testlist=sanity-quota
Test-Parameters: testlist=sanity-quota env=ONLY=13,ONLY_REPEAT=100
Signed-off-by: Sergey Cheremencev <scherementsev@ddn.com>
Change-Id: Iaf48d0eb80eef0fc5ebc8246e8fac3f9c96563c0
Reviewed-on: https://review.whamcloud.com/c/fs/lustre-release/+/55197
Tested-by: jenkins <devops@whamcloud.com>
Tested-by: Maloo <maloo@whamcloud.com>
Reviewed-by: Andreas Dilger <adilger@whamcloud.com>
Reviewed-by: Hongchao Zhang <hongchao@whamcloud.com>
Reviewed-by: Oleg Drokin <green@whamcloud.com>
lustre/tests/sanity-quota.sh